One more recipe from the "bean episode" of Mexican Made Easy. The other night, we ate enfrijolades for dinner, and they really were good! Basically, they are tortillas dipped in beans, and then baked with cheese inside. You will need: 2 cups pinto beans, one diced tomato, 1/4 diced onions, 1/2 a diced jalapeno, vegetable broth, seasonings, corn tortillas, monterery jack cheese To start the bean dip, I had made pinto beans earlier in the week, and had some leftover for this dish (maybe 2 cups).
